Beau Matthew Fortune, 45, passed away on February 8, 2025, at the First Commerce Center for Compassionate Care in Tallahassee, Florida, surrounded by his family. He was born on May 16, 1979, in Tallahassee, Florida, where he spent his life as a lifelong resident of the area, including Woodville and Monticello.
Beau was known for his remarkable career in maintenance within apartment complexes, where his talent for fixing almost anything.
Beau's personality shone brightly through his relationships; he was well-liked and loved by many. His proudest accomplishments included the cherished moments spent with family and friends. He found great joy in playing board games and video games with his nieces and nephews, creating lasting memories that will be treasured by those who knew him. He also enjoyed all types of music and shared a profound love for his dogs, a beagle named Friday and an adopted jack russell named Chloe.
Beau is survived by his mother, Linda C. Fortune; his father, Anthony Wayne Fortune; and his fiancée, Nakia Smith. A brother Travis C. Fortune and a sister Brandy N. Fortune. He was preceded in death by his grandparents, J.C. and Helen Fortune, as well as Virgil "Red" and Burneice Hemanes.
A funeral service will be held at 11 O'clock in the morning, Tuesday, February 11, 2025, at Faith Funeral Home and Cremation in Havana, Florida.
Beau Matthew Fortune leaves behind a legacy of love, kindness, and unforgettable memories that will forever light the hearts of those who knew him.
